Virtual orienteering proves popular as over 14,000 runs logged on MapRun in 2022

Virtual orienteering shows no sign of slowing down across the UK with over 14,000 runs logged on MapRun in 2022.

The overall average showed that the split between males and females was 66%–37%, however in the age group W/M 35 and 45, this closed to 57% male/ 43% female. We have produced an infographic demonstrating participation statistics and feedback which is available to view here

The most active user in 2022 in the UK was David Game from Essex Stragglers (SOS) who managed 45 events across the year! Here’s what he had to say:

"I lost some fitness, so I set myself a challenge of taking part in 100 events in 2022, MapRuns made this very achievable and I completed the challenge in August. I thoroughly enjoy exploring new areas with MapRun and can even manage one or two when away on holiday."

Virtual courses are a fantastic way to explore a new area, practice your skills and challenge yourself, at a time to suit. The courses are live 24/7 simply download the free apps available (MapRun6/UsynligO), find a course near you and head to the start.
